We are currently seeking a candidate to serve as Regional Vice President - Human Resources (based in Southern California) to provide Regional HR support to Twelve (12) Art Institutes campuses, collaborating with local HR professionals on campus to provide strategic and tactical HR services to a diverse group of full/part time employees and faculty.

Position Summary and Key Elements of the position:

  • Responsible for providing personnel services in the fields of employment, training, compensation, employee relations, benefits administration, safety, communications and legal compliance. Supports members of the Campus Executive Committee and provides counsel concerning the human resources impact of operating decisions.
  • Assists in the administration of Human Resources policies and procedures as defined by the Corporation. Serves as a resource and main point of contact for Campus based HR on policy/procedure clarification in the Region, and as an advisor for School President and Executive Committee members.
  • Assists with employee communications programs regarding issues such as: legal issues, benefit adjustments, policy changes and ensuring complete comprehension of all involved.
  • Adopts and implements strategic initiatives to ensure integrity and compliance with EDMC Strategic Plan, EDMC System Rules, state, regional and national regulatory and accrediting criteria and industry standards and trends.
  • Ensures implementation of employee and management development plans - appraisal programs, succession planning, tuition grants/assistance, new employee orientations, conducting/organizing training programs, etc.
  • Provides problem-solving solutions to the schools and to the Group Vice President as directed by the AI Vice President - Human Resources in collaboration with The President of The Art institutes. Assists with student issues as requested.
  • Promotes an environment where employees are invested and involved in the culture of the institution and business.
  • Ensures compliance of all schools with Federal, State and Local Labor employment laws with the help of EDMC Legal department, pertinent outside counsel and the SVP, Human Resources.
  • Conducts regularly scheduled school visits to audit and support the schools.
  • Communicates HR related campus issues, projects and concerns with AI Vice President - HR & Group Vice President as appropriate and participates in a weekly one on one touch base calls with AI Vice President - Human Resources & the Group Vice President.

  • Skills / Requirements
    This Position Requires:

  • Bachelors degree or higher in Business, Behavioral Sciences or other related field along with PHR/SPHR certification required. Graduate level Business degree desirable.
  • Ten plus years of increasingly responsible HR management experience within a proprietary educational environment or business setting. Prior experience supporting multiple locations is required.
  • Ability to travel extensively, as needed to schools; often on short notice.
  • Knowledge of Federal, State and local laws and regulations affecting HR. A good current working knowledge of California labor law is required. Knowledge of British Columbia employment law would be an asset.
  • Well-developed interpersonal communications and employee relations abilities. Capacity for problem solving, negotiations, and a tolerance for unstructured situations. Proven ability to multi-task and meet established deadlines.
